LOUIS XIII STYLE

Antique Louis XIII furniture is not as lavish as that of his son Louis XIV, who transformed his father’s modest Versailles hunting lodge into a sumptuous palace. Yet the imposing forms of its chairs, dressers, tables and other pieces express grandeur and luxury.

When Henry IV was assassinated in the streets of Paris in 1610, his young son became the king of France. With Louis XIII too young to rule, the widowed Marie de' Medici — a native of Italy and member of the prominent House of Medici — became regent, instilling an Italian influence in the decorative arts. Even after Louis XIII exiled his mother and took power in 1617, this aesthetic informed his court style. As did the consolidation of power, established with his chief minister, Cardinal Richelieu, through his death in 1643.

From sturdy chests and tall cupboards to colossal four-poster beds, almost every piece of Louis XIII furniture was heavily carved or turned from dark-toned wood. Motifs of the period included scrollwork, foliage, fruits, grotesque masks and other images of abundance, often inlaid in marquetry of wood or tortoiseshell. Ornamental scenes, sometimes carved on cabinet panels and other pieces from rare ebony, oak or walnut, were borrowed from engravings by northern European masters like Peter Paul Rubens. Engravings also spread the Louis XIII style during the 17th century, particularly by printmaker Abraham Bosse, who depicted the popular Louis XIII chairs designed with upholstered seats and low, wide backs.

The lofty profiles of the French furniture complemented the architecture under the reign of Louis XIII, such as the Palais du Luxembourg by chief architect Salomon de Brosse and architect Jacques Lemercier’s chapel at the Sorbonne, which showcased the influence of Italian Baroque.

The French family business René Trotel (1904-2007) is known for the manufacture of its furniture in historical styles and regional inspiration. The quality is excellent and recognized through various awards and medals. Passionate about the history of Breton furniture, gor several years he carried out precise research on all Breton styles in order to bring back traditional local regional style and artisan craftsmanship. 1904: Creation of the company by Gabriel Trotel (barrels for cider and small carpentry furniture) in Brittany 1945: René (father) takes over the company after the death of Gabriel Trotel during the war From 1950: Creation of furniture for the villas and second homes on the Emerald Coast in Brittany 1964: René Trotel (son) takes over the family business and launches the production of quality regional furniture 1969: Construction of the factory in Hénanbihen (between Saint-Malô and Saint-Brieuc) to address the market of furniture dealers in France.
